How does Joinly sync Sesame HR to Active Directory?
Joinly reads each HR change in Sesame HR in the cloud through its REST API, then hands the action to the Joinly AD Agent inside your network, which makes the change in Active Directory. Sesame HR holds the authoritative employee record; the agent is the only component that touches your domain.
Joiner. HR completes the hire in Sesame HR. Joinly reads the new record, determines the role from department, office and job title, and instructs the AD Agent to create the user in the correct OU, build the sAMAccountName and UPN from your rules, and add the right security groups — timed to the recorded start date.
Mover. When someone changes department, office or manager, Joinly tells the agent to move the user to the matching OU, swap security-group membership and update attributes. Access that no longer fits the new position is removed, so permissions stay aligned with the actual job.
Leaver. On the end date recorded in Sesame HR, Joinly instructs the agent to disable the AD account and optionally move it to a disabled-users OU. When a seasonal worker returns, Joinly matches the rehire back to the existing object and re-enables it rather than creating a duplicate.
Example: A private clinic group runs Sesame HR and an on-premise AD across four sites. It hires a receptionist with a start date next Monday. Joinly reads the record, and on Monday morning the AD Agent creates the user in the Site-A > FrontDesk OU, sets the sAMAccountName to a unique pattern, and adds the Reception group. When the receptionist later moves to a different clinic, the agent moves the object to the new OU and swaps the groups the same day.

Watch-outs when connecting Sesame HR to Active Directory
A few details decide whether this connection stays reliable at scale.
sAMAccountName uniqueness and length. AD limits the sAMAccountName to 20 characters and it must be unique across the domain. Joinly builds it from your rules with a fallback pattern, so duplicate names never produce a collision or a truncated, unreadable login.
OU placement from departments and offices. Sesame HR departments and offices (work centres) don’t map one-to-one to your OU structure, and records can be sparse. Joinly builds explicit rules — with fallbacks — that place each user, and move them on a transfer, into the correct OU.
Part-time, temporary and seasonal churn. SME workforces here turn over quickly and the same person often returns. Joinly matches a rehire to the existing AD object and re-enables it, so a returning worker keeps their identity instead of getting a fresh, duplicate account.
Attendance data volume. Sesame HR carries a lot of high-volume clock-in and time data alongside identities. Joinly reads only the employee, department and office objects the agent needs on a frequent schedule, so provisioning stays fast and focused.
Service-account permissions. The agent acts under a service account with delegated rights. Joinly works with least-privilege delegation scoped to the target OUs, so the agent can create, move and disable users without domain-admin rights.

Follow these steps to connect Sesame HR to your on-premise Active Directory with Joinly. Most of the setup happens in the cloud platform; the only local component is the lightweight Joinly AD Agent, which you install on a domain-joined server.
1. Create your account
Go to platform.joinly.app and create your account.

3. Follow the installation wizard
You may be redirected to integrations.joinly.app. Create an account there and enter your Sesame HR connection details: your API token (generated in the Sesame HR admin area) and your region-specific API endpoint. All data is encrypted and stored securely.

4. Download the Joinly AD Agent
In the platform, go to Workflows → Select a workflow → Add action → Select ‘Provisioning via Agent’ and download the installer. The agent is a lightweight Windows service that connects your domain to the Joinly cloud over an outbound HTTPS connection only — there are no inbound ports to open.

5. Install the agent on a domain-joined server
Run the installer on a domain-joined Windows server that can reach a domain controller. The server needs outbound HTTPS (port 443) to the Joinly cloud and a GMSA account installation on your domain controller. Run through the installer; it registers the agent as a Windows service that starts automatically.
6. Pair the agent with your Joinly tenant
Copy the pairing token from Settings → Provisioning → AD Agent in the platform and paste it into the agent’s configuration screen. The agent uses the token to register securely with your tenant; once paired, its status shows as Connected in the platform.

7. Set the target OU and attribute mapping
Configure where users are created and how their attributes are built. Map the distinguished name / OU from department and office, and build the sAMAccountName, userPrincipalName, mail, department and manager with Liquid templates.

8. Configure your workflows
Create an onboarding (joiner) and offboarding (leaver) workflow with trigger-based execution, then an Identity updated workflow with a Create/update employee in Active Directory action so every change in Sesame HR flows through the agent to AD. Add a threshold workflow that disables the account a set period after the end date (for example 30 days), optionally moving it to a disabled-users OU.

9. Network and firewall requirements
The agent needs outbound HTTPS (443) to the Joinly cloud and a GMSA account with PowerShell access to your domain controllers. No inbound firewall rules are required, and no domain controller is exposed to the internet. For high availability you can run the agent on more than one server.

Frequently asked questions
Does the Joinly AD Agent need inbound firewall openings?
No. The agent only makes an outbound HTTPS connection to the Joinly cloud and acts on your domain controllers from inside the network through a GMSA with PowerShell access. There are no inbound ports to open and no domain controller is exposed to the internet.
What account does the agent run under?
A Group Managed Service Account (GMSA) with PowerShell access to your domain controllers, scoped to the target OUs so it can create, move and disable user objects without domain-admin rights.
Which OU do new accounts land in?
The one your rules define. Joinly builds the distinguished name and OU placement from Sesame HR department and office, with fallbacks for sparse records, and moves the object to a new OU automatically when someone transfers.
How is the sAMAccountName built and kept unique?
From your Liquid template, with the generateUniqueUsername helper falling back to the next pattern on a collision, all within AD’s 20-character limit.
Can I provision to both Active Directory and Entra ID?
Yes. The same Joinly setup drives a hybrid environment — the AD Agent for on-premise AD and the native Entra connection for the cloud. See the Sesame HR to Entra ID guide.
Can I run more than one agent for high availability?
Yes. You can install the agent on multiple domain-joined servers so provisioning continues if one server is unavailable.
